SILVER AS EXCHANGE.
USE BY AMERICA. A. and N.Z. WASHINGTON, April 10. A Bill has been introduced into Congress permitting the use of bar silver for the settlement of foreign trade balances. Mr. W. G. McAdoo, Secretary to the Treasury, points out that America's European allies want silver in order tq relieve the strain on their gold reserve*. The Bill proposes the convcndon of 250,000,000 silver dollars into ban.
